Easy to move You must also secure any loose components or accessories to prevent damage. For instance, spool the power cord and tie it in place to avoid any dangers of tripping. This will also help you keep the strength of your treadmill. Use straps or packing tape when you can to protect your equipment during transit. Read the instruction manual before beginning to move your treadmill. This will make the process much simpler and reduce the chance of injury. If your treadmill is foldable ensure that you ensure that it is locked in the folded position. For models that are not foldable furniture dolly can also make the transportation process much easier. After you've dismantled your machine, make sure you note any obstructions that may hinder your journey to its new home. It's important to check your car's capacity to ensure that the machine will fit. If your vehicle is too small, you should consider renting a truck or ute for long-distance transport. It's important to consider the dimensions of the treadmill and the capacity of the trailer's weight before renting trucks. You may also want to have someone help with the loading of the treadmill. This will make the process of moving the machine much easier and ensure it arrives in pristine condition. electric treadmill vs manual is important to remember that moving a treadmill can be risky, regardless of whether it has wheels or not. It is best to work in pairs and utilize proper lifting techniques to reduce the stress placed on your body. A good posture is crucial, as well as lifting using your legs instead of your back. It is also important to be aware of the dimensions of your treadmill, as well as any special features it comes with, such as a music player or the capability to fold. This will help plan the move to your new home. You should also consider any narrow hallways and entryways which could cause problems during transportation. Easy to maintain A treadmill is an excellent piece of exercise equipment that you should have in your home. It can help improve your cardiovascular fitness, strengthen your muscles and bones and may even help you shed weight. You must be aware that treadmills require regular maintenance. This includes cleaning the area under your treadmill, vacuuming it on a weekly basis and wiping down the belt and deck of your treadmill. Cleaning your treadmill will ensure that it lasts longer. If you don't care for your treadmill in a timely manner, it could malfunction or display errors. These errors can be corrected by following a few simple steps, but it's best to call a technician in case you're not sure of what's wrong. You could also try resetting the treadmill's circuit to see if that can help. You should be aware that trying to fix some issues yourself could void your warranty. Clean your treadmill after every use. This will stop corrosion from developing in the deck and frame. It is also recommended to clean the frame and motor on a regular basis to keep it free of dirt and dust. You can accomplish this by using a disinfectant as well as a cloth or sponge. Treadmills need regular maintenance because they have more moving components than other exercise equipment. This includes the running belt that constantly rubs against the deck. This can cause the buildup of heat, which could eventually cause tears or even breakage. Examine for wear and tear on your treadmill to see if there are signs of wear on it. This could be a worn out belt or motor. You can check if there are any problems by lifting the belt in the middle of your treadmill. It should rise about 2 to 3 inches. If it isn't moving then you'll need to lubricate the belt. The most important thing you can do when it is maintaining your treadmill is to establish a habit of doing it every day. This will help you save money on repairs and encourage you to use the treadmill more often.
